The Oviedo sales tax rate is 7.00%

Taxing jurisdiction Rate
Florida state sales tax 6.00%
Seminole County sales tax 1.00%
City tax 0%
Special tax 0%
Combined Sales Tax 7.00%

The Oviedo, FL sales tax rate is 7.00%. This includes 6.00% Florida state sales tax, 1.00% Seminole County sales tax and 0% special tax.

A merchant adds the sales tax to all the qualifying sales completed in Oviedo, FL. The Oviedo sales tax should be clearly stated on the invoice. There are some specific goods and services are tax-exempt in Oviedo (Florida). Alcohol, tobacco and gas are subject to excise tax.


The 7.00% sales tax rate of the Oviedo, FL applies to the following list of zip codes: 32765, 32766.

How many states have sales tax?

45 states (do not levy these taxes in the states Alaska, Oregon, Delaware, Montana and New Hampshire) and the District of Columbia impose general sales taxes that apply to the sale or lease of most goods and some services, and states also may levy selective sales taxes on the sale or lease of particular goods or services. States may grant local governments the authority to impose additional general or selective sales taxes.
